7&8. TUNE, SEEK, TRACK, SKIP UP / DOWN BUTTONS a) During RADIO mode: Press the >>| or |<< button briefly to manual tune up/down for the desired radio station frequency step by step. Press and hold the >>| or |<< button for longer 0.5 seconds, to automatically tune up/down for the radio station frequency of strong signal. b) During SD/MMC & USB or IPOD mode: Press the >>| button briefly to play next track. Press the |<< button briefly to play the previous track.

PRESET STATION MEMORY AND TOP/>||, INT, RPT, RDM BUTTONS a) During radio mode: When pressed briefly, these buttons select a preset station directly.If the six buttons are pressed for more than 2 seconds, the station currently being listened to is memorized into the selected preset button. b) During SD/MMC & USB mode: Press the TOP/>|| button briefly to interrupt the playback of the SD/MMC card or USB stick. Press again to resume normal playback.
